Budget Breakdown: Purple Bathroom Makeover
Budget Levels
- Starter: $150 – Paint, accessories
- Mid-Range: $500 – Tile upgrades, new fixtures
- Luxury: $2000+ – Custom stonework, high-end fittings

DIY Purple Bathroom Tips
Painting Techniques
- Choose high-moisture bathroom paint
- Use primer for better color saturation
- Test colors in different lighting
